Wondershare Technology Group Co., Ltd. (SHE: 300624)
China flag China · Delayed Price · Currency is CNY
68.46
-0.37 (-0.54%)
Jan 27, 2025, 3:04 PM CST

Wondershare Technology Group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Jan '25 Dec '23 Jan '23 Jan '22 Dec '20 Dec '19 2018 - 2014
Market Capitalization
13,23613,0273,8147,1627,1985,138
Upgrade
Market Cap Growth
-18.97%241.57%-46.75%-0.50%40.09%18.80%
Upgrade
Enterprise Value
12,77212,4403,6676,8896,6525,018
Upgrade
Last Close Price
68.4667.5620.9739.3639.3827.92
Upgrade
PE Ratio
834.43151.1194.32256.4557.4759.56
Upgrade
Forward PE
110.8596.0423.4947.5143.9630.28
Upgrade
PS Ratio
8.708.803.236.967.377.30
Upgrade
PB Ratio
9.299.354.328.148.697.34
Upgrade
P/TBV Ratio
13.0213.608.2713.6210.258.33
Upgrade
P/FCF Ratio
-69.33147.50288.5394.7347.98
Upgrade
P/OCF Ratio
95.8255.7735.5250.4436.8441.69
Upgrade
EV/Sales Ratio
8.888.403.116.696.817.13
Upgrade
EV/EBITDA Ratio
210.4888.4139.75148.1848.6671.95
Upgrade
EV/EBIT Ratio
615.58110.1051.79230.7453.7589.13
Upgrade
EV/FCF Ratio
-525.8866.21141.83277.5387.5446.85
Upgrade
Debt / Equity Ratio
0.020.010.450.43--
Upgrade
Debt / EBITDA Ratio
0.460.123.806.30--
Upgrade
Debt / FCF Ratio
-0.0915.2215.26--
Upgrade
Asset Turnover
0.900.920.770.790.990.88
Upgrade
Inventory Turnover
----11.925.27
Upgrade
Quick Ratio
2.663.123.143.843.124.26
Upgrade
Current Ratio
2.883.203.233.923.214.41
Upgrade
Return on Equity (ROE)
1.88%9.51%7.30%5.75%17.54%12.41%
Upgrade
Return on Assets (ROA)
0.67%4.40%2.88%1.43%7.86%4.38%
Upgrade
Return on Capital (ROIC)
0.79%5.25%3.49%1.79%10.12%5.45%
Upgrade
Return on Capital Employed (ROCE)
1.25%7.87%5.32%2.20%13.84%7.25%
Upgrade
Earnings Yield
0.12%0.66%1.06%0.39%1.74%1.68%
Upgrade
FCF Yield
-0.18%1.44%0.68%0.35%1.06%2.08%
Upgrade
Dividend Yield
0.12%0.12%--0.36%0.56%
Upgrade
Payout Ratio
96.36%-3.74%93.06%22.66%23.52%
Upgrade
Buyback Yield / Dilution
4.27%-3.27%1.91%-1.92%-2.85%-0.70%
Upgrade
Total Shareholder Return
4.39%-3.15%1.91%-1.92%-2.48%-0.14%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.